[sql] 인덱스 생성과 용량 관리

데이터베이스 시스템에서 인덱스는 데이터 검색 속도를 향상시키는데 중요한 역할을 합니다. 인덱스를 올바르게 활용하면 데이터에 빠르게 접근하여 응답 시간을 단축할 수 있습니다.

인덱스 작성 및 관리

데이터베이스 테이블에는 여러 열이 있을 수 있고, 이러한 열에 인덱스를 생성할 수 있습니다. 인덱스를 생성하면 데이터베이스 시스템은 해당 열의 값을 더 빨리 찾을 수 있게 됩니다.

인덱스의 용량 관리

인덱스를 생성하면 데이터베이스의 응답 시간은 향상하지만, 동시에 인덱스의 용량 문제도 주의해야 합니다. 인덱스의 용량이 크면 디스크 공간을 많이 차지하여 성능이 저하될 수 있습니다.

또한, 인덱스는 데이터 수정 작업(INSERT, UPDATE, DELETE)을 수행할 때마다 업데이트되어야 하는데, 이 때에도 추가적인 시간이 소요될 수 있습니다.

인덱스의 용량을 관리하는 것은 데이터베이스 성능 최적화에 중요한 요소 중 하나입니다.

종합

인덱스는 데이터베이스 성능을 향상시키는 데에 매우 중요하지만, 인덱스를 생성하고 관리하는 것 또한 신중히 고려되어야 합니다. 적절한 인덱스 생성 및 용량 관리를 통해 데이터베이스의 성능을 최적화할 수 있습니다.

참고 문헌 :